To safely remove poop stuck on your cat's fur, you can use a pair of blunt-edged scissors to carefully trim the affected area. Be gentle and avoid cutting the skin. You can also use a damp cloth or pet-safe wipes to gently clean the area. If the poop is too difficult to remove or if your cat is in distress, it's best to seek help from a professional groomer or veterinarian.

Why does my cat keep getting poop stuck in its fur?

Cats can get poop stuck in their fur due to various reasons such as diarrhea, obesity, or issues with their anal glands. Regular grooming and monitoring their diet can help prevent this issue.
